Frequently Asked Questions

How many ETFs hold LH?
Labcorp Holdings Inc. (LH) is held by 285 ETFs (excluding leveraged and inverse funds). The largest position by market value is in VOO (Vanguard S&P 500 ETF).
What is the largest ETF that holds LH?
By fund size, VOO (Vanguard S&P 500 ETF) with $1.70T in AUM holds 0.04% of its portfolio in LH, representing $665.6M in market value.
What percentage of GERM is LH?
LH makes up 7.20% of GERM (ETFMG Treatments, Testing and Advancements ETF), making it one of the largest positions in that fund.
Is LH in the S&P 500?
Yes, LH is a component of the S&P 500 index, held by S&P 500 ETFs including SPY and VOO.
